MySQL是一種常用的關(guān)系型數(shù)據(jù)庫管理系統(tǒng),但是在使用過程中,我們可能會(huì)遇到一些無效用戶的問題。這些無效用戶可能是之前被刪除的用戶,或者是因?yàn)槊艽a錯(cuò)誤多次被鎖定的用戶。這些無效用戶會(huì)占用MySQL的資源,影響數(shù)據(jù)庫的性能,因此我們需要對其進(jìn)行清理。
下面是一篇教你輕松搞定MySQL中無效用戶問題的實(shí)戰(zhàn)指南。
1. 查看無效用戶
在MySQL中,我們可以使用以下命令查看當(dāng)前存在的無效用戶:
```ysql.user WHERE user='' OR password='';
這個(gè)命令會(huì)返回所有用戶名為空或密碼為空的用戶。
2. 刪除無效用戶
刪除無效用戶的方法很簡單,我們只需要使用以下命令即可:
```ame'@'host';
ame'和'host'分別是無效用戶的用戶名和主機(jī)名。
3. 清理無效用戶的權(quán)限
在刪除無效用戶之后,我們還需要清理掉這些用戶的權(quán)限,以免影響數(shù)據(jù)庫的性能。
清理無效用戶的權(quán)限也很簡單,我們只需要使用以下命令即可:
```ame'@'host';
ame'和'host'分別是無效用戶的用戶名和主機(jī)名。
4. 刷新權(quán)限
在清理完無效用戶的權(quán)限之后,我們還需要刷新一下權(quán)限,以便MySQL能夠重新加載權(quán)限信息。我們可以使用以下命令刷新權(quán)限:
FLUSH PRIVILEGES;
在使用MySQL的過程中,我們可能會(huì)遇到一些無效用戶的問題。這些無效用戶會(huì)占用MySQL的資源,影響數(shù)據(jù)庫的性能。因此,我們需要對其進(jìn)行清理。本文介紹了如何查看無效用戶、刪除無效用戶、清理無效用戶的權(quán)限以及刷新權(quán)限。希望這篇文章能夠幫助你輕松搞定MySQL中無效用戶的問題。